What is a Basketball Place Like Top Golf?
Think about a spot where you can enjoy basketball in a relaxed, casual way. It's a "basketball place like Top Golf," basically. These places usually have multiple bays or courts, a bit like driving ranges, but for shooting hoops. Each bay might have its own basketball hoop, a bit of space to move, and, often, a screen showing various games or challenges. It's a pretty cool setup, actually.
The main idea is to make basketball accessible and fun for everyone. You don't need a full team or a big, official court. You can just show up with a few friends or your family. It's a rather easy way to get some shots up and enjoy the sport without the pressure of a formal game. So, it's pretty much all about fun.
These venues often use smart technology to track your shots, give you scores, and let you play different games. It's not just about shooting hoops, you know. You might play games that test your accuracy, speed, or even your knowledge of the game. It really adds a new layer to just playing basketball.

Interactive Games and Simulators
The heart of these places is often the interactive games and simulators. These are what make it different from just a regular basketball court. You might find games that challenge you to hit specific targets, or score as many points as you can in a set time. Some even have virtual defenders that pop up on a screen, making it a bit more of a challenge.
These games are great for all skill levels. A beginner can still have fun trying to hit the hoop, while someone more experienced can try for high scores or trick shots. It's a rather engaging way to practice your shooting and ball handling. You get instant feedback on your shots, which is pretty cool.
Some places even have advanced simulators that can put you in a virtual game. You might be able to shoot from different spots on a virtual court, or even play against a computer opponent.
